Output dc40edabdb04f5c40643d0bcb3e232cc2a163b675855221d4a9a03ffdae8f8e9:3

value
156749
script pubkey
OP_0 OP_PUSHBYTES_20 7abe28f22619a47643c9b89b45a81aa280223eea
address
bc1q02lz3u3xrxj8vs7fhzd5t2q652qzy0h29wyd56
transaction
dc40edabdb04f5c40643d0bcb3e232cc2a163b675855221d4a9a03ffdae8f8e9